Asa,
I agree with you and again post my findings to this list. A few years
ago when I machined a new lower pulley to mount a crank trigger wheel,
the owner of the car requested that I make it oversize from the
original. He was having cooling problems at idle and low engine speeds.
After trying an assortment of ineffective "remedies" he found that
speeding up the pump cured his heating problems. I now have no
recollection of the finished pulley diameter but seem to think it was
about 1/2" larger. It certainly cured his overheating problems.
